Liebherr SRFvg 5511 Laboratory Refrigerator

Add to wishlistAdded to wishlistRemoved from wishlist 0
Add to compare
Brand Liebherr
Origin Austria
Model SRFvg 5511
Temperature Range +3 °C to +16 °C
Net Capacity 440 L
Gross Capacity 588 L
Internal Dimensions (W×D×H) 606 × 536 × 1442 mm
External Dimensions (W×D×H) 747 × 769 × 1684 mm
Cooling System Forced-air convection with automatic defrost
Temperature Stability ±2 °C (max deviation from setpoint)
Energy Consumption 433 kWh/year
Refrigerant R600a
Noise Level 49 dB(A)
Power Supply 220–240 V~, 50 Hz
Door Type Double-glazed glass door
Control Interface Monochrome touchscreen display
Alarm Systems Power failure alert, +2 °C Safety Device, visual & audible alarms
Connectivity Optional Wi-Fi/LAN module
Shelving 5 adjustable coated wire shelves (600 × 536 mm), 60 kg/shelf load capacity
Cabinet Construction Steel, white finish
Ambient Operating Range +10 °C to +35 °C
Heat Output 250 kJ/h

Overview

The Liebherr SRFvg 5511 is a precision-engineered laboratory refrigerator designed for the secure, stable, and compliant cold storage of temperature-sensitive biological materials, pharmaceuticals, vaccines, clinical specimens, and reference standards. Built to meet the stringent environmental control requirements of GLP, GMP, and ISO 15190-accredited laboratories, this unit employs forced-air convection cooling with microprocessor-controlled regulation to maintain setpoint accuracy within ±2 °C across the full operating range of +3 °C to +16 °C. Its thermally optimized cabinet architecture—featuring high-density polyurethane insulation, double-glazed low-emissivity glass doors, and hermetically sealed refrigeration circuitry—ensures minimal thermal bridging and exceptional uniformity. The unit complies with IEC 61000-6-3 (EMC) and IEC 61000-6-2 (immunity) standards, and its R600a refrigerant meets EU F-Gas Regulation (EU) No 517/2014 requirements for low-global-warming-potential (GWP < 10) operation.

Key Features

  • Precision temperature control via PID-regulated digital thermostat with real-time monitoring and setpoint resolution of 0.1 °C
  • +2 °C Safety Device: Automatically triggers audible/visual alarm and initiates corrective action if internal temperature drops below +2 °C—preventing accidental freezing of vaccines or biologics
  • Forced-air circulation system with multi-point air distribution ensures ≤3.2 °C maximum temperature fluctuation and ≤3.8 °C vertical gradient (measured per DIN EN 13486)
  • Five adjustable, plastic-coated wire shelves (600 × 536 mm), each rated for 60 kg; total shelf area supports organized, traceable sample staging
  • Mechanical dual-key lock system compliant with ISO 22320:2021 security protocols for restricted-access storage environments
  • Energy-optimized design achieving 433 kWh/year consumption (tested at +25 °C ambient per EN 62552-3), reducing operational cost and carbon footprint
  • Integrated LED lighting with independent on/off switch, minimizing heat load and enabling safe nighttime access without compromising thermal stability
  • Comprehensive alarm suite including power failure detection (with memory retention during outage), door-open warning, sensor fault indication, and temperature deviation alerts

Sample Compatibility & Compliance

The SRFvg 5511 is validated for long-term storage of WHO-prequalified vaccines (e.g., mRNA, viral vector, and protein subunit formulations), blood-derived products, cell cultures, nucleic acid extracts, and calibrated reference materials. Its interior chamber—free of condensation-prone surfaces and constructed with non-corrosive, easy-clean steel—supports routine decontamination using ethanol, hydrogen peroxide vapor (HPV), or quaternary ammonium compounds without material degradation. The unit satisfies critical regulatory expectations for cold chain integrity: it enables continuous temperature logging (via optional Wi-Fi/LAN interface), supports audit-ready data export in CSV format, and provides configurable alarm thresholds aligned with USP , EU Annex 15, and FDA 21 CFR Part 11 requirements for electronic records and signatures when paired with Liebherr’s certified data management software.

Software & Data Management

While the base configuration features a monochrome touchscreen interface with intuitive menu navigation and event log history (last 100 entries), the SRFvg 5511 supports seamless integration into centralized laboratory infrastructure via optional Ethernet or Wi-Fi connectivity modules. When enabled, the unit transmits real-time temperature readings, alarm status, and system diagnostics to Liebherr’s cloud-based LabClimate Monitor platform—compatible with third-party LIMS and BMS systems via Modbus TCP or HTTP REST API. All data transmissions are encrypted (TLS 1.2+), and local storage retains ≥30 days of 1-minute interval temperature data even during network interruption. Audit trail functionality records user actions—including setpoint changes, alarm acknowledgments, and door openings—with timestamps, operator IDs, and IP addresses, satisfying ALCOA+ principles for data integrity.

FAQ

What is the temperature uniformity performance across the chamber volume?
Measured per DIN EN 13486, the SRFvg 5511 achieves ≤±1.2 °C spatial uniformity (9-point probe test) at +5 °C setpoint, with worst-case vertical gradient of 3.8 °C and temporal fluctuation of ≤3.2 °C over 24 hours.
Does the unit support 21 CFR Part 11-compliant electronic records?
Yes—when equipped with the optional LAN/Wi-Fi module and configured with Liebherr’s LabClimate Monitor v3.2+, the system provides role-based access control, electronic signatures, and immutable audit trails meeting FDA 21 CFR Part 11 Subpart B requirements.
Can the refrigerator operate reliably in tropical ambient conditions?
The unit is rated for continuous operation within +10 °C to +35 °C ambient, with full performance assurance up to 32 °C at 60% RH—validated per IEC 60068-2-14 for thermal shock resilience.
Is the +2 °C Safety Device an independent hardware circuit or software-based?
It is a redundant, hardwired safety circuit with dedicated temperature sensor and relay output—functioning independently of the main controller to ensure fail-safe protection against freezing events.
What maintenance intervals are recommended for optimal calibration longevity?
Annual verification of temperature sensors and alarm functionality is advised; Liebherr-certified technicians perform NIST-traceable calibration using accredited dry-block calibrators (±0.15 °C uncertainty) and generate ISO/IEC 17025-compliant certificates.
